Road Traffic Offences
Clare Daly (Dublin North, Socialist Party)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
To ask the Minister for Justice and Equality if he will outline the action he has taken in response to the evidence presented to him in relation to the write off of millions of euro in unpaid motoring charges by Gardaí across the State. [46502/12]
Mick Wallace (Wexford, Independent)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
To ask the Minister for Justice and Equality if he has investigated allegations of complicity by members of An Garda Síochána in the writing off of unpaid motoring charges; and if he will make a statement on the matter. [46510/12]
Alan Shatter (Dublin South, Fine Gael)
Link to this: Individually | In context | Oireachtas source
I propose to take Questions Nos. 32 and 37 together.
My Department is reviewing certain allegations which have been made in recent correspondence concerning the enforcement of road traffic law by the Garda Síochána, and it would not be appropriate for me to comment further on them at this stage.
